The wide range of operating conditions means that we cannot
give precise rules of action for all possible circumstances.
Ground condition, swath density, condition of baling material,
improper handling or poor care of the machine can result in
malfunctions.
Our Customer Service department is available should you
experience a problem you cannot cope with. In general, though,
you should be able to handle most situations by referring to the
following table.
